‘Godzilla: King of Monsters‘ will soon begin filming in Atlanta, Georgia under the direction of Michael Dougherty. ‘Stranger Things’ Millie Bobby Brown was the first cast member to be announced, followed by Kyle Chandler who will play the father of Brown’s character and scientist.
Today, THR reported that Vera Farmiga has signed on to co-star. Farmiga, most recognized for her role as Lorraine Warren in ‘The Conjuring‘ franchise, recently co-stared as Norma Bates in the hit television series ‘Bates Motel’ which is currently airing its final season.
Back in 2015 Legendary and Warner Bros announced a partnership in which Legendary would develop the films with Warner Bros. distributing. The first film born of the partnership was ‘Kong: Skull Island‘ which opens in theaters nationwide on March 10, 2017. The reason for the arrangement, Legendary plans a new “ecosystem’ of giant monsters, old and new.
‘Godzilla: King of Monsters’ is set to start filming in Atlanta, Georgia on June 19, 2017 and is scheduled to open in theaters nationwide on March 22, 2019. It will be followed by ‘Godzilla vs. Kong’ in theaters on May 29, 2020.
